A fire alarm isolator switch is a crucial component of any fire alarm system, as it allows for the isolation of specific zones within a building in the event of a fire emergency. This switch plays a vital role in ensuring the safety of building occupants and preventing false alarms that can cause panic and confusion.
In a typical fire alarm system, different zones are designated to specific areas within a building. These zones are connected to the main control panel, which receives signals from detectors and alarms located throughout the building. In the event of a fire, the control panel activates the alarms and alerts building occupants to evacuate.
However, in some cases, it may be necessary to isolate specific zones to prevent false alarms or to facilitate the safe evacuation of occupants from other areas of the building. This is where the fire alarm isolator switch comes into play. By activating the isolator switch, building owners or fire safety personnel can effectively deactivate the alarms in a specific zone while still maintaining the integrity of the overall fire alarm system.
One of the main reasons why a fire alarm isolator switch is so important is that it helps to prevent false alarms. False alarms can be a major problem in commercial and residential buildings, as they can lead to unnecessary evacuations, wasted time and resources, and a decreased trust in the fire alarm system. By isolating specific zones, building owners can ensure that alarms are only activated in the areas where there is a genuine fire emergency, helping to reduce the risk of false alarms.
In addition to preventing false alarms, a fire alarm isolator switch can also help to facilitate the safe evacuation of building occupants. In the event of a fire, it may be necessary to evacuate occupants from certain areas while allowing others to remain in the building safely. By isolating specific zones, fire safety personnel can ensure that alarms are only activated in the areas where evacuation is required, allowing occupants in other zones to remain safely inside until the all-clear is given.
Furthermore, a fire alarm isolator switch can also be used to test and troubleshoot the fire alarm system. By isolating specific zones during routine maintenance or testing, building owners can ensure that each zone is functioning properly and that any issues with the system can be identified and addressed quickly. This can help to prevent potential malfunctions during a real fire emergency and ensure that the fire alarm system is always ready to protect building occupants.
